AF function

The AF function switches to a different
frequency on the same network in order to
maintain optimum reception.

• The factory default setting is “ON”.

To switch the AF function ON/OFF

1. Touch MODE.

2. Touch AF.

Each touch toggles the display on AF
between “ON” and “OFF”.

3. Touch RTN.

If the reception of the current broadcast

station deteriorates, “SEARCH” appears in
the display, and the radio searches for the
same programme on another frequency.

AF function between RDS and DAB

When the same programme is broadcasted by
both RDS and DAB, and this function is ON, this
unit automatically switches to receive the
broadcast with the better reception.

• This function only operates when the DAH923

or DAH913 DAB unit (Optional) is connected.

• This factory default setting is “ON”.

RDS Operations

RDS (Radio Data System)

This unit has a built-in RDS decoder system that
supports broadcast stations transmitting RDS
data.

This system can display the name of the
broadcast station being received (PS), and can
automatically switch to the broadcast station
with the best reception as you move over long
distances (AF switching).

If a traffic announcement or programme type is
broadcasted from an RDS station, this
broadcast is received no matter what mode you
are in.

Also, if EON information is received, this
information enables automatic switching of other
preset stations on the same network and
interruption of the station being received with
traffic information from other stations (TP). This
function is not available in some areas.

When using the RDS function, always set the
radio to the FM mode.

• AF :

Alternative Frequency

• PS :

Programme Service Name

• PTY : Programme Type
• EON : Enhanced Other Network
• TP :

Traffic Programme

• PI :

Programme Identification

• TA :

Traffic Announcement

RDS interrupt does not function during AM

radio reception.

When this unit receives the RDS signal,

and can read PS data, PS appears in the
display.
